About The Position

The Director of EHS will be the primary architect of the Mt. Carmel EHS program reporting directly to Executive Leadership. The position will provide direction and leadership for the development, implementation, and continuous improvement of the overall EHS Program and total safety culture. They will strive to develop credible, efficient, and appropriate approaches to managing risk across both shop and civil construction project locations. They will utilize their leadership expertise to build strong teams that collaborate effectively and deliver optimal results. The Director will work with Senior leadership to drive compliance with applicable Federal, State, and Local laws, as well as customer and organizational requirements, ultimately reducing injuries and preventing environmental incidents.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in safety management, environmental engineering, occupational Health and Safety or other related field.
  • In lieu of the above requirements, equivalent relevant experience will be considered.
  • 7+ years of safety leadership experience (required)
  • OSHA 30 (required if no certification is held)
  • Ability to perform work accurately and completely, and in a timely manner.
  • Communication skills, verbal and written.
  • Proficiency in MS Office.
  • Ability to conduct effective presentations
  • Knowledge of and ability to enforce all federal, state, local and company safety regulations.
  • Knowledge of and ability to maintain third-party prequalification programs (e.g. ISNetworld, Avetta)
  • Ability to recognize hazardous situations and implement corrective measures.
  • Ability to build relationships and collaborate within a team, internally and externally.

Nice To Haves

  • Experience in both shop fabrication and construction settings (preferred)
  • 3+ years people management (preferred)
  • CSP, ASP, CHST, OHST, CHMM or similar certification (preferred)

Responsibilities

  • Develops a strategic plan to move Mt. Carmel towards a world-class environmental, health, and safety program.
  • Develops, manages, and implements highly effective strategies for safety programs and training utilizing Human Performance tools and industry best practices to eliminate serious injuries and at-risk behaviors.
  • Develops, manages and implements environmental programs to ensure regulatory compliance and environmental stewardship.
  • Responsible for being familiar with field concepts, practices, and procedures.
  • Promote a strong, field-driven safety culture and ensure consistent standards are maintained across all heavy civil operations
  • Conduct field visits with Operations Leadership to promote a safer work environment, field oversight and compliance.
  • Responsible for having knowledge of and staying abreast of federal and state safety laws and proactively integrating them into the company's EHS programs. (e.g., OSHA, EPA, NFPA)
  • Work jointly with Learning and Development to ensure the development and execution of Mt. Carmel-specific training to aid in the education of the safe and compliant completion of work to reduce the potential for an incident.
  • Work with Operations to conduct incident investigations when warranted, determine probable cause, and make recommendations for corrective and preventative actions.
  • Ensure third-party and other customer prequalification expectations are completed in a timely manner and maintained.
  • Provides appropriate reporting to the executive leadership team with trending analysis and tangible programs/recommendations to effectively reduce at-risk behaviors.
  • Represents the company professionally to customers and regulatory entities when required
  • Actively participate in industry trade associations, contributing expertise on behalf of the company.
  • Performs other duties as assigned, demonstrating flexibility and adaptability in a dynamic work environment.
